Output 1dbc26d9c2216d7eca07f78b745fc9dc131a4bfd1bab7f3faf146a96770a69eb:0

value
623026978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ac71ecd4b2ad75432392360688d29af586c011e6 OP_EQUAL
address
MPcxw5fHmkhR8KR7efR4rogYdVofcid6PZ
transaction
1dbc26d9c2216d7eca07f78b745fc9dc131a4bfd1bab7f3faf146a96770a69eb
spent
true